well i gotthe parts i needed from Dain (inyourownsummerami) and got the cases back together and installed today.  seats, and belts are in also.  extended the front driveline, clocked the new piece a little to take out the slop.  beveled it and put 3 passes over it.  it should be good.  drilled out the rear t-cases flange and driveline flange to 3/8's and put some 3/8's grade 8 bolts in there.  should be stronger then the 5/16's grade 5 bolts i had in there before.  just need to fill it with gear oil and put the shifters back in and that job will be done.  also got the wheel hubs on friday so i mounted the rotors on them.  still waiting for the caliper brackets to show up before i can put it together.  hydro lines and fittings should be here on the 15th.

coil overs will be the next big purchase.  looks like i need 18's for the front and 14's for the back.  F-O-A seems to have some pretty sweet prices these days.  i can get 4 coil overs with reservoirs (no springs) for a little over $1000.  springs will be another $600 if i buy them new.

ya, its wierd.  at ride height i have 31 inches between the two points i want to mount the shocks too.  with 5 inches of up travel that leaves it at 27 inches compressed.  F-O-A says there 18 inch shock is 26.25 inches eye-eye compressed which is pretty perfect for me.  and i won't have to cut the hood!  i was running a 16 inch air shock in the back but i did lower it an inch or two so i guess i will have to step down to a 14.
